The University of Arkansas Division of Agriculture Cooperative Extension Service has scheduled a Cotton Production Meeting for producers on Friday, Feb. 4. The meeting will begin at 8:00 a.m. and conclude around noon at the Lon Mann Cotton Research Station on Highway 1 south of Marianna. Lunch will be provided.

Speakers and topics include:

  • Ken Smith, weed scientist -- weed control (resistant-weed management)

  • Gus Lorenz, entomologist -- insect control

  • Tom Barber, cotton agronomist -- cotton varieties (LibertyLink and Roundup)

  • Leo Espinoza, soil specialist -- water management

  • Scott Stiles, economist-risk management -- marketing

  • Subodh Kulkarni, program associate/machinery -- soil compaction

  • Tiffany Davis – Lee County Conservation District update
